American photographer Jordan Matter is particularly well-known for his striking headshots. In addition, he is the writer of other highly read works, such as “Dancers Among Us: A Celebration of Joy in the Everyday.” Jordan was influenced by photojournalist Henri Cartier-Bresson as well. He is the grandson of famous photographer Herbert Matter. Matter had intended to become an actor after becoming a popular baseball player in college, rather than pursue a career in photography. Matter came from a family with a long history in photography, but his career began in a most unusual way. One of his model pals was featured in several headshots he photographed, and those images went on to become extremely well-known. Aspiring models soon began contacting him with offers to be photographed. In addition, a number of agents started putting him forward to potential models, which helped him start a successful photography career. Major media sites such as MSNBC, CBS, NBC, and BBC have featured Matter in their profiles, and Tyra Banks has conducted an interview with her. He has also been featured in prestigious journals and on “The Today Show.” Matter is renowned for his unconventional approach to photography, a special skill that makes him stand out from other industry experts.

Career of Jordan Matter

When Jordan Matter was younger, he never considered going into photography as a career. Jordan preferred to play baseball over other sports, despite the fact that his mother was a model, his father was a prominent film director, and his grandfather was a well-known photographer. He also wanted to pursue a career in acting.

But fate had other ideas, and he ended up following in his grandfather’s intriguing footsteps and becoming a photographer. Jordan Matter believed that photography was an art form that should describe more than just faces or objects, therefore he set out to seek something deeper in the medium.

It was during an exhibition by the renowned French humanist photographer Henri Cartier-Bresson that Matter discovered the hidden meanings and untold stories he was looking for in the images. He was struck to tears by the pictures that used heartbreaking imagery to tell the stories of people. Jordan Matter was greatly influenced by the photojournalist’s work.

When he once went to see a model acquaintance, he viewed some of her headshots and was not at all impressed. He thought the pictures lacked depth in significance and that there was nothing in them that captured her uniqueness. The next day, all he did was take his pal to the roof so he could take some headshots of her. The pictures really won his friend over, and she began promoting Matter to others. As he became more well-known, modeling agencies began referring their clients to him, and he even began to receive testimonials from them.

Jordan Matter rose to fame as a photographer on a global scale over time. Later on, he appeared in prominent periodicals and was the subject of media profiles from the BBC, MSNBC, CBS, and NBC. He was a guest on “The Today Show” as well.

He is also a published author, having written many well-known books that tell amazing stories through photography. He got the idea for his first novel, “Dancers Among Us,” while watching his young kid play with his toys. His ability to see the world from an unusual angle is what makes his photos stand out; they tell unusual tales about everyday objects.

Personal & Family Life

On October 6, 1966, Jordan Matter was born in New York City. He is the grandson of American photographer and graphic designer Herbert Matter, who was born in Switzerland and became well-known for his use of photomontage in commercial art during World War II. He is the son of film director Alex Matter and former model Paula Feiten. Salish and Hudson are Jordan’s two children from a previous marriage. He frequently updates his YouTube channel with videos of his kids.
